Across TCGA patient cohorts, RPL41 mutation is significantly associated with the RNA expression of many other genes, with 29 significant associations in total. UCEC shows the largest number of these associations.

The most reproducible RPL41-associated genes across cancer lineages are RN7SKP135, LIPT1P1, and OR2AH1P. Each is linked with RPL41 in more than 1 cancer types. Because this analysis shows association rather than direction, both RPL41-to-partner and partner-to-RPL41 results are reported.
